  • The John Deere 1025R Tractor and the Kubota BX23 Tractor have many similarities, but there are key differences that set these two tractors apart. Here to make the side-by-side comparison is James Spriggs, a Lawn & Garden Equipment Salesman at Koenig Equipment.
    James walks through the pros and cons of many features of these tractors; including the size, quality, functionality, price, ease of use, attachments, hydraulics, comfort, and more!

    James is a little confused. The JD tractor is really nice but his information on the Kubota is off. The Kubota has a quick detach bucket, its the two gray levers on the top back of the loader bucket. Also the loader assembly comes off without getting off the tractor. There is a lever you reach from the seat to release the stand for the loader, you do not get off the tractor. For me the Kubota was about $3K cheaper with the same implements, but that depends on the dealers you have in the area.

    I’ve had a 1025R since 2015. It’s been fantastic and the ease of removing the loader and deck is worth it ! I hate mowing with the loader on. The ride is rough and it doesn’t maneuver as well. Also dangerous when not on flat ground unless you got real weights on. So the JD strips down to just a nice lawn mower with ease and everything can be put back on with ease to return it to tractor duties. It’s like a Swiss Army knife 🔪.
    My neighbor has the kubota and he just bought a 2nd lawn mower rather than deal with removing his loader to mow the lawn in comfort. Yes he can mow with loader on…it’s just not very comfortable. He’s like me and hates mowing with weight of loader on front and rough ride. He wishes he bought the JD. The kubota is a great tractor but if you want your compact tractor to serve as full time lawn mower too then the JD wins by a mile. Without the loaded on it rides and turns great and doesn’t feel heavy and tippy. And since it’s so easy to do you don’t mind taking it on and off.
